Late and defaulted loans are the biggest threat to any microfinance institution. The good news is that most defaults are preventable with the right process and the right tools.
- Know your member. Keep complete records and a clear repayment history for every borrower before you lend again.
- Match repayments to cash flow. Set schedules that fit how your members actually earn, not a rigid calendar.
- Remind early and automatically. A simple reminder before the due date prevents most late payments.
- Act fast on arrears. Follow up the day a payment is missed, while the balance is still small.
- Use guarantors and group lending. Shared responsibility keeps repayment rates high.
